Category Officer/Procurement - Children Services Job Ref: Oxfordshire TCL 5248705 Pay Rate: £42,403.00 per annum Hours per week: 37 Monday – Friday, normal working hours Role Length: Permanent City: Oxford, Oxfordshire The role of our Procurement and Contract Management team is to support OCC, and the wider public sector system in Oxfordshire, to deliver effective and consistent services and ensure that products and services purchased from suppliers represent value for money.
The post holder will work with their Category Manager and fellow Category Officers to deliver agreed procurement and contract management activities in relation to their assigned category within Children Services, ensuring that resources are flexed and prioritised to meet changing demands and to ensure performance aims and objectives are successfully delivered in accordance with agreed targets.
Deliver procurement and contract management activity for their health, education and social care spend category in the Council, ensuring the effective and efficient delivery of the required outcomes and benefits.
Support the Category Manager in ensuring that the Council is compliant with the requirements of Standing Orders relating to Contracts and the Public Procurement Regulations (or replacement) and all legislative requirements associated with the procurement of goods and services within a public sector organisation for their health, education and social care spend category.
Contribute to the development of advice, written reports and briefings relating to procurement and contract management activity, for their health, education and social care spend category. Adopt and champion the joint Procurement and Contract Management function’s new ways of working (including the governance framework, policies, processes and procedures) as set out as part of the Procurement and Contract Management function design approved by Chief Executives Direct Reports (CEDR) in June 2020.
Adopt and champion best practice methodologies and toolkits that supports consistent and quality delivery of Procurement and Contract Management activity which in turn will support the Council to achieve its strategic business aims.
